2.1) INTRODUCTION
We all are acquainted with some sort of communication in our today life. For communication of information of messages, we use telephone in postal communication from one computer system. It can be transmitted to other system across geographical areas.
2.2) BASIC ELEMENTS OF A COMMUNICATION SYSTEM
The following are the basic requirements for working on a communication system.
Who creates the message to be transmitted.
That carry the message.
The person that receives the message.
In data communication, four basic terms are frequently used. There are:
- Data: It is a collection of facts in raw forms that become information after processing.
- Signals: Electric or electromagnetic encoding of data. Signaling is propagation of signals and across a communication medium.
- Transmission: It is the communication of data achieved by the processing of signals.
2.3) COMMUNICATION SOFTWARE OR PROTOCOLS
Computer send and receive data across communication mean by the uses of data communication software (protocol). It is this software that enables us to communicate with other systems. The data communication software instructs computer system and devices as to have data to another. The procedure of data transmission is a form of software and it is commonly known.
2.3.1) Functions of Protocols
Along messages to be transmitted in broken into smaller packets office sides for error free data transmission.
- Data Routing: It is the process of finding the most efficient road between source and destination before sending the data.
- Flow Control: All machines are not equally efficient in terms of speed. Hence, the flow control regulates the process of sending data between fast sender and slow receiver.
- Error Control: Error detecting and recovering is one of the main function of communication software. It ensures that data are transmitted without any error.
Advantages of a Computer Network
The computer network is very useful in many ways:
- It provides fast communication means that all other facilities.
- It increases the storage capacity of a computer.
- It allows shared resources says in the network everybody can use the same.
- It reduces expenditures.
- It is an easy file back up.
Disadvantages of a Computer Network
A computer network promote hacking; it is a process where sophisticate computer users break the security system of a computer network to access the computer information.
- Propagation of viruses when the network fail it causes data.
- Loss of resources.
- It promotes scamming.